)]}'
{
  "commit": "368ed462dd6e5e63977ca2b2e56a7e83b3a3bdda",
  "tree": "d6e9f37c824646a245d2753fe93a8404da52dbff",
  "parents": [
    "2fd7b0be4473f4c9877fed2c2ade403c71ded395"
  ],
  "author": {
    "name": "Tom Sepez",
    "email": "tsepez@chromium.org",
    "time": "Wed Aug 13 17:12:28 2014 -0700"
  },
  "committer": {
    "name": "Tom Sepez",
    "email": "tsepez@chromium.org",
    "time": "Wed Aug 13 17:12:28 2014 -0700"
  },
  "message": "Add FX_OVERRIDE and use it for virtual functions of FX_FINAL classes.\n\nShould there be cases where this fails to compile, it indicates a mistake,\neither an incorrectly declared overrriden virtual method, or a method that\nshould be declared non-virtual.\n\nThe only issues were with CPDF_CustomAccess::GetBlock(), CPDF_CustomAccess::GetByte(),\nand CPDF_CustomAccess::GetFullPath(). These don\u0027t appear to be used anywhere,\nand are removed.  Two members are removed that are no longer needed once those\nmethods are removed.\n\nR\u003djam@chromium.org, jun_fang@foxitsoftware.com\n\nReview URL: https://codereview.chromium.org/454983003\n",
  "tree_diff": [
    {
      "type": "modify",
      "old_id": "feac6c67dca8e734bfabf028886d7decaf32ceae",
      "old_mode": 33188,
      "old_path": "core/include/fpdfapi/fpdf_parser.h",
      "new_id": "7cab2117a28db0efd18dfa5317c31d1ad7997739",
      "new_mode": 33188,
      "new_path": "core/include/fpdfapi/fpdf_parser.h"
    },
    {
      "type": "modify",
      "old_id": "6d659e2c10804ee75a5f528f71f63c897450b8e4",
      "old_mode": 33188,
      "old_path": "core/include/fxcrt/fx_system.h",
      "new_id": "36050f35dcc40dd267fb4074a3c9d555eb54f1b6",
      "new_mode": 33188,
      "new_path": "core/include/fxcrt/fx_system.h"
    },
    {
      "type": "modify",
      "old_id": "cc7f8c875292d181c05fe4746a2e9c951bd0dc7d",
      "old_mode": 33188,
      "old_path": "core/src/fpdfapi/fpdf_font/ttgsubtable.h",
      "new_id": "515b9f924251224fd253ce5027db0a3ffa518445",
      "new_mode": 33188,
      "new_path": "core/src/fpdfapi/fpdf_font/ttgsubtable.h"
    },
    {
      "type": "modify",
      "old_id": "bb2a79b9f92ccae4e8ddc93119080750c9b9f238",
      "old_mode": 33188,
      "old_path": "core/src/fxcrt/extension.h",
      "new_id": "c23a2e3369f2456f72243b9ae37937e46242c9f6",
      "new_mode": 33188,
      "new_path": "core/src/fxcrt/extension.h"
    },
    {
      "type": "modify",
      "old_id": "1dc275b8c3af270f1c6bc38bb348eba758324cdb",
      "old_mode": 33188,
      "old_path": "core/src/fxcrt/fx_arabic.h",
      "new_id": "c404449af0b7cc288d03a4395b4f3fd477d4ab70",
      "new_mode": 33188,
      "new_path": "core/src/fxcrt/fx_arabic.h"
    },
    {
      "type": "modify",
      "old_id": "a8fbe2fbaaaa14485c38be1654d1c5ff0f7b754b",
      "old_mode": 33188,
      "old_path": "core/src/fxge/apple/apple_int.h",
      "new_id": "e3794159b81a144c9098f7e70c2c84ce6b48ceff",
      "new_mode": 33188,
      "new_path": "core/src/fxge/apple/apple_int.h"
    },
    {
      "type": "modify",
      "old_id": "433ff4c1844e1258467abc72a0e36f201fb306cf",
      "old_mode": 33188,
      "old_path": "fpdfsdk/include/fsdk_define.h",
      "new_id": "d249f0887fb307189b42e8a966101f4c61a6bea4",
      "new_mode": 33188,
      "new_path": "fpdfsdk/include/fsdk_define.h"
    },
    {
      "type": "modify",
      "old_id": "cc75e635b3abbd5ccc4e9b219240e9603cfe1cc4",
      "old_mode": 33188,
      "old_path": "fpdfsdk/src/fpdf_sysfontinfo.cpp",
      "new_id": "0e0114b372cb46817df7781b631896a00a05ec9b",
      "new_mode": 33188,
      "new_path": "fpdfsdk/src/fpdf_sysfontinfo.cpp"
    },
    {
      "type": "modify",
      "old_id": "8025946ba8e589bfc7bb14b40f34bbb5f94b5c89",
      "old_mode": 33188,
      "old_path": "fpdfsdk/src/fpdfsave.cpp",
      "new_id": "45dfbf7214eca15784b3a18c0ae6820e2215301c",
      "new_mode": 33188,
      "new_path": "fpdfsdk/src/fpdfsave.cpp"
    },
    {
      "type": "modify",
      "old_id": "2e1bca3a6689c7a33a3ed96c43ef94d73339c023",
      "old_mode": 33188,
      "old_path": "fpdfsdk/src/fpdfview.cpp",
      "new_id": "70494e02a2fd24eed1156d30197a09b8792416af",
      "new_mode": 33188,
      "new_path": "fpdfsdk/src/fpdfview.cpp"
    }
  ]
}
